开放旅行数据(Open Travel Data, OPTD):连接世界的智慧桥梁
去发现同类优质开源项目:https://gitcode.com/
在数字化时代,数据如同新型的石油,驱动着各个行业的发展,尤其是旅行和运输领域。今天,我们向您隆重推介一个与众不同的开源宝藏——Open Travel Data (OPTD),它是一个致力于整合全球旅行相关数据的卓越平台。
项目介绍
Open Travel Data 是一个汇集交通运输、旅行及休闲信息的开放数据仓库,旨在通过利用已有的公共资源如 Geonames 和 Wikipedia 等,并在这些数据间建立联系,提供一个更为丰富、互联的数据集。OPTD 团队精心维护所有数据,并保持更新,欢迎每一位对此有兴趣的朋友加入,共同构建这个数据宝库。其独特之处在于使用帽字符(^)分隔的扁平化数据文件,易于与您的工具无缝对接。
技术分析
OPTD 的架构设计简洁而高效。项目主体位于 opentraveldata
目录下,直接管理的数据集合在此。此外,data
目录收集了来自不同合法来源的数据快照,通过下载服务或网页抓取完成,体现了对数据获取方式的灵活应用。Python 脚本等工具存放在 tools
中,用于自动化数据处理过程,确保数据的及时更新。值得注意的是,项目采用 Travis CI 进行持续集成,保证代码质量和稳定性。
应用场景
无论是航班路线规划应用,旅游指南开发,还是智能城市交通系统建设,OPTD 都能大显身手。结合 GeoBases 的数据处理和可视化工具,开发者可以轻松实现复杂的地理位置数据分析。对于研究者而言,通过 OpenTREP 的全文搜索功能,能够快速检索到运输相关的详尽资料,为学术研究和市场分析提供强有力的支持。此外,旅行搜索引擎的开源特性使得开发者可以定制化旅行信息查询服务,提升用户体验。
项目特点
- 广泛兼容性:基于帽字符分隔的简单数据格式,便于各种编程语言和工具的接入。
- 数据质量保障:虽然尚处于完善中的独立 QA 项目,OPTD 致力于监控并提高数据准确性。
- 开源合作文化:遵循 CC-BY 许可证,鼓励分享与再创造,任何贡献都会被铭记。
- 全面覆盖的旅行数据:从航空公司信息到地理编码,应有尽有,是旅行科技应用的理想起点。
- 成长的社区:不仅是一个数据仓库,更是一个活跃的开发者和旅行爱好者社区,共同推动旅行行业的数据标准化和创新。
结语
Open Travel Data 不仅仅是一系列数据的集合,它是链接全球旅行信息的基础设施,为无数开发者、研究者打开了一扇探索世界之门。无论你是想要打造下一代旅行应用,还是深入分析交通模式,OPTD 都将成为你的强大后盾。加入这个充满活力的社区,让我们共同塑造更加智能化、个性化的旅行未来。现在就开始您的旅程,探索、共享、创造——在 Open Travel Data的世界里,每一步都充满了无限可能!
该文以 Markdown 格式编写,旨在让更多人了解并加入到 Open Travel Data 的壮丽事业中来,一同促进数据的开放与共享,让智慧照亮每一次旅行。
去发现同类优质开源项目:https://gitcode.com/